  • If you tap into the hot wire feeding the other fuse box. But then you run the risk of overloading the feeder hot wire because it might not be heavy enough to handle all the load put on it....


    That’s why I ran a big fat wire to the front of the SS and connected it to a power buss.

    Yes. You can have as many as you want. But be careful not to draw more current than your battery and charging system can handle. And to use adequately sized fuses and wire to service each box.

  • I went with this Blue Sea Systems fuse block. 6 hot and 6 switched circuits. It should handle all my future needs. It is larger than the 6 circuit blocks - about the size of two of them (imagine that!). I'm working on a mounting location - I may do something similar to @Bigdog s passenger side firewall bracket/platform. My plan, based on advice from @ericastar76 is to run a 2 gauge wire to a splitter that will eventually also feed a stereo amp, then a 4 gauge to the block, protected with a 100 amp fuse.
